The ISACA Malta Chapter was officially formed in March 2005 and recognised as the 186th chapter in the global network of ISACA chapters. The ISACA Malta Chapter has over 150 members out of which most are CISA, CISM, CGEIT, and CRISC certified. The Malta Chapter strives to uphold ISACA vision of: “Trust in, and value from, information systems” within the Maltese community. The primary purpose of the Malta Chapter is to promote the education of professionals for the improvement and development of their capabilities relating to IT Governance, auditing, control, assurance and security. The objectives of the chapter are: To promote the education of, and help expand the knowledge and skills of its members in the interrelated fields of IT Governance, IS auditing, assurance, security, and control; To encourage an open exchange of IT Governance, IS audit and control, assurance, and security techniques, approaches and problem solving by its members; To promote adequate communication to keep members abreast of current events in IT Governance, IS audit and control, assurance, and security fields that can be of benefit to them and their employers, To communicate to management, auditors, universities and to IT governance professionals the importance of establishing controls necessary to ensure the effective organisation and utilisation of information technology resources, and To promote the Association’s professional certifications and IT Governance principles and standards.
